Notes
The Act provides for the functions of National Health Laboratory Service, which states, inter alia, that the Service may apply for, purchase , protect, extend, renew, deal with or alienate any patents, patent rights, licenses, trade marks, concessions or other rights (Section 5(2)(h); and set out rules governing discoveries, inventions and improvements made by employees of the Service and other persons who participate in any research activities with the Service (Section 17).
Date of entry into force: see Section 29 of the Act.
